What Defines Curated Fashion Marketplaces?
The essence of curated fashion marketplaces lies in their stringent selection process. Unlike open platforms where anyone can list items, these marketplaces employ expert buyers and stylists to hand-pick every product. This ensures a consistent quality and a specific stylistic direction, making these curated fashion marketplaces a reliable source for particular tastes.
Key Characteristics of Curated Fashion Marketplaces:
Hand-Picked Selections: Each item is chosen for its quality, design, and relevance to the marketplace’s theme.
Quality Over Quantity: There’s a deliberate move away from endless options towards a refined collection.
Specific Aesthetic or Niche: Many curated fashion marketplaces cater to a particular style, such as minimalist, bohemian, vintage, or avant-garde.
Focus on Unique Brands: They often highlight emerging designers, independent labels, or rare vintage finds that might not be available elsewhere.
Storytelling and Transparency: These platforms frequently share the stories behind the brands and products, fostering a deeper connection with consumers.

How Curated Fashion Marketplaces Operate
The operational model of curated fashion marketplaces is built around discernment and community. They invest heavily in understanding their target audience and sourcing products that resonate deeply. This meticulous approach is what sets them apart in the bustling e-commerce landscape.
A rigorous selection process is at the heart of every successful curated fashion marketplace. This often involves reviewing designers’ portfolios, scrutinizing product quality, and ensuring alignment with the marketplace’s brand ethos. This commitment to excellence ensures that every item listed upholds the platform’s reputation.
Key Operational Aspects:
Seller Vetting: Only sellers and brands that meet strict criteria are invited to participate, maintaining high standards across the platform.
Content & Storytelling: Descriptions often go beyond basic product details, providing context, inspiration, and background about the creators.
Community Engagement: Many platforms foster a sense of community through features like style guides, editorial content, and user reviews, enriching the experience of curated fashion marketplaces.
Personalized Recommendations: Leveraging data, these marketplaces often provide tailored suggestions based on your browsing and purchase history, further enhancing the curated feel.
Types of Curated Fashion Marketplaces
The landscape of curated fashion marketplaces is diverse, catering to a wide array of preferences and values. Whether you’re hunting for a vintage gem or a cutting-edge sustainable design, there’s likely a platform designed with your specific needs in mind.
Common Specializations Include:
Vintage & Pre-owned Marketplaces: These platforms focus on high-quality, pre-loved fashion, promoting circularity and unique historical pieces.
Independent Designer Focus: Showcasing the work of emerging and independent designers, providing a platform for creativity outside mainstream retail.
Luxury Resale: Specializing in authenticated pre-owned luxury goods, making high-end fashion more accessible and sustainable.
Sustainable & Ethical Brands: Marketplaces dedicated to brands that prioritize environmental responsibility and fair labor practices.
Specific Aesthetic Marketplaces: Platforms that curate items around a distinct style, such as Scandinavian minimalism, bohemian chic, or avant-garde fashion, simplifying the search for particular looks within curated fashion marketplaces.
Choosing the Right Curated Fashion Marketplace for You
With so many options, selecting the ideal curated fashion marketplace can seem challenging. However, by considering your personal style, values, and shopping priorities, you can easily find a platform that perfectly aligns with your needs.
Begin by reflecting on what you seek most in your wardrobe and your shopping journey. Do you prioritize sustainability, exclusivity, or perhaps a specific aesthetic? Your answers will guide you towards the most suitable curated fashion marketplaces.
Factors to Consider:
Your Personal Style & Values: Choose a marketplace whose curation philosophy resonates with your fashion sense and ethical stance.
Curation Philosophy: Understand how the marketplace selects its items. Is it based on trends, timelessness, sustainability, or uniqueness?
Authenticity & Return Policies: For luxury or vintage items, ensure there are clear authenticity guarantees. Always check the return policy before making a purchase.
Reviews & Reputation: Look for feedback on the marketplace’s customer service, product accuracy, and overall shopping experience.
